TRIM29通过针对nsp11进行降解来抑制PRRSV的复制

概括
猪生殖和呼吸系统综合征病毒nsp11通过K48链接的ubiquitination被ubiquitin-proteasome系统降解. 主体TRIM29链酶向NSP11,抑制病毒复制和免疫逃避.

主要成果:
- 在PRRSV nsp11中,在lysine 173 (K173) 处经历K48结合的多比基化.
- 乌比基因化向NSP11通过乌比基因-蛋白酶体系统 (UPS) 进行降解.
- 主体E3泛基因酶TRIM29与nsp11结合,并调解其与K48结合的泛基因化和降解.
- 通过TRIM29介导的nsp11降解通过恢复干扰素的产生来抑制病毒复制.
- 这种无处不在的机制在大多数动脉病毒中保持着.
结论:
- PRRSV nsp11是由UPS介导的降解通过K48连接的K173.3处的全域化调节的.
- TRIM29通过降解nsp11作为宿主限制因子,从而抑制PRRSV.
- 这种保存的机制突出显示了动脉病毒感染中关键的宿主-病原体相互作用.

RNA interference (RNAi) is a cellular mechanism that inhibits gene expression by suppressing its transcription or activating the RNA degradation process. The mechanism was discovered by Andrew Fire and Craig Mello in 1998 in plants. Today, it is observed in almost all eukaryotes, including protozoa, flies, nematodes, insects, parasites, and mammals. Small interfering RNAs, or siRNAs, are short regulatory RNA molecules that can silence genes post-transcriptionally, as well as the transcriptional level in some cases. siRNAs are important for protecting cells against viral infections and silencing transposable genetic elements.

During most eukaryotic translation processes, the small 40S ribosome subunit scans an mRNA from its 5' end until it encounters the first start AUG codon. The large 60S ribosomal subunit then joins the smaller one to initiate protein synthesis. The location of the translation initiation is largely determined by the nucleotides near the start codon as there may be multiple translation initiation sites present on the mRNA.
